The First Amendment is the principle guarantor of speech rights in
the United States, but the Supreme Court's interpretations of it
often privilege the interests of media owners over those of the
broader citizenry. In "Speech Rights in America," Laura Stein
argues that such rulings alienate citizens from their rights,
corrupt the essential workings of democracy, and prevent the First
Amendment from performing its critical role as a protector of free
speech. Drawing on the best of the liberal democratic tradition,
Stein demonstrates that there is a significant gap between First
Amendment law and the speech rights necessary to democratic
communication, and proposes an alternative set of principles to
guide future judicial, legislative, and cultural policy on old and
new media.
